    PC is Suffering Unexpected Shutdowns

    Most important detail to me would be whether these shutdowns are sudden, in which case it's likely a short or PSU issue (capacitor aging maybe?) or graceful windows style shutdowns, which suggests software interference.

    It could also be overheating components if it's a sudden shutdown. What are your thermals like?

    PC is Suffering Unexpected Shutdowns

    I just built a new PC at Christmas and every now and again the PC is shutting down unexpectedly. It seems to happen randomly but it mostly happens when the PC is idling. It doesn't happen ever time its idling(maybe once every other day, seems to be completely random) and may not happen for days. Ive been watching a movie and had it shutdown, ive been gaming and had it shutdown. Here are the PC specs:

    Asus Maximus VII Hero (latest BIOS, problem happened on older BIOS also)
    Intel i7 4790k (no OC)
    16GB Corsair Vengeance 1866 (only running at 1333)
    be quiet! Dark Rock 3
    EVGA GTX 660 ti (had this in my old system with no issues, latest drivers)
    Antec 520W (had this in my old system for over 2 years with no issues)
    Samsung 840 EVO 250GB (Boot drive, Windows 8.1)
    Seagate Barracuda 2TB (used for my doc, video, pics ,etc..)
    Fractal Design Define R4

    Here is a list of things i have discovered though troubleshooting that might help narrow down the problem:

    -I have been able to play demanding games without issues(only shutdown once while gaming)
    -I have ran memtest for over 8 hours with no errors
    -I have stress tested the entire system with no issues
    -while stress testing CPU temp never goes over 70.
    -I had AIDA64 installed and came across this thread which is what i though the issue was. I have uninstalled AIDA64 but the problem still exists and i no longer think this is related.
    -I let the system sit in the BIOS while I wasn't using it for many days to see if it would still shutdown and it did not (could have been luck I dont know)
    -The PC does not restart itself. After pressing the power button it boots normally with no error messages. When I go into the system logs I can see the unexpected shutdown.
    - I tried disabling all startup programs except Norton 360 and it went a week then it shutdown

    -The driver \Driver\WUDFRd failed to load for the device ACPI\PNP0A0A\2&daba3ff&2.
    Source: Kernel-PnP
    Event ID: 219
    This warning has been showing up in the logs since i built the computer but didnt think much of it. Ive done alittle research on this and found that there is lots of other people with Asus MB's reporting this error, but none of them that i read have reported unexpected shutdowns. Do you think this could be linked to the shutdowns? This thread on the ROG forums has lots of info on the topic.

    - i also see this warning in the logs: The driver \Driver\WudfRd failed to load for the device USB\VID_05AC&PID_12A8\9b9ceeb8e1be31f835c6ccec7c889d8d71f4f142.

    -Another warning:
    Intel(R) Ethernet Connection (2) I218-V
    Network link is disconnected.

    -None of these warnings are showing up right before the unexpected shutdown so i dont know if they are related at all.
